The floor is very prone to noise from upstairs. When you walk, you can feel it shake. Pray for having a polite neighbor above. If you're unlucky, like me, you're gonna hear everything from heavy footsteps/high heels to party music anytime unpredictably. I talked with two different managers quite a few times. They were happy to help, but the leasing office could do little regarding this issue. They can't punish the resident for breaking quiet hour rules. Besides this, I lost my packages twice here. Sometimes carriers don't put them in lockers and are confused about which building to send to (there are two buildings). I talked with the leasing office people and they said they couldn't help. They were not willing to take a look at the security cameras. Also, they used to have very bad garage management. Our assigned spot was taken by another vehicle for more than two days. The first day we saw it we took pictures and reported to the leasing office. They didn't help us at all. We had to park at another spot. One star for good location and the overall friendly staff (though they usually can't help much). There are many great apartments in SLU to choose from, but this one boasts superb view of cascades park for units facing south. If this doesn't especially appeal to you then I don't recommend Chroma.

DO NOT MOVE IN IF YOU VALUE CLEANLINESS AND SAFETY. Our overall experience with Chroma was not pleasant. We initially signed our lease while it was under the Holland Residential Management. On our move in day the person who we had been dealing with in order to lease our new apartment had been fired and had not communicated much of our questions, concerns or requests to their colleague. The apartment that we moved into was also not very clean, it had a sticky, gum like, residue on the floor that was difficult or impossible to remove and the walls/ceiling fans had layers of dust on them.

Shortly after we moved in the Coronavirus pandemic started and we relocated for a few months during which time DayDream Apts management took over. The past management company had employed security to ensure residents were safe, that changed with the new management company. After returning, we noticed someone had broken into our car which was located in the "secure" garage parking lot on the third level. One month later we checked in on our secure storage lockers, also located in the garage area with an additional security door only to find both of our lockers had been broken into. While management was helpful in providing new locks for the units, it did not help us feel secure in the building as their response was "we can't do very much if they are professionals". After suggesting they do something to increase security around the building like have someone patrol the garages or watch building entrances nothing was done. Then two weeks after that someone tried to use a crowbar to gain access to the storage lockers again. Luckily this time they were unsuccessful. Management says it is also on the building community to look out for each other to keep the building safe, which based on the tenants is obviously not a high priority. Also if you live in 1232 (the West building) any packages left outside the lockers are visible from the street sidewalk making it an easy target for someone to scope out packages, wait for a tenant to open the door, quickly walk in and walk out with no one noticing.

On top of all of this if you face the park you will most likely hear plenty of noise throughout the day which is to be expected, but there have been an increasing number of tents popping up which usually bring 1-2 loud verbal altercations a week between people who are obviously using some sort of substance.

I normally give people and companies the benefit of the doubt when one off things occur but in the 6 months (3 actually in the apartment building) of living there we did not feel safe and can't in good conscious recommend this...

Heads up this will be lengthy. I have lived at this property for several years and seen several staff changes and now a complete ownership change from Sentral to now Greystar. So, I am focusing on what I consider to be either pertinent or chronic issues at this building; not focusing on past incidents although there are many.

Let me first say I understand the complexities of property management, it can be a tough job. If these issues are solved in the next few months I am happy to update my review.

Safety: the front door was broken for a month and the garage door was open for longer. Allowing transients to walk into the lobby and several cars were broken into. The property claimed no liability in the car break ins. About 2 months ago my $500 bike (it was locked) was stolen from the garage by a transient. I was told by staff they "didn't have access" to their security cameras. I am unsure if this property has any security cameras in place. We previously have on call security and I believe there are gone now due to the ownership change.

Property maintenance: when given a tour they will tell you, the lounges are for hosting events. Yes, but half of the amenities haven't worked for years. Microwaves, the tvs, ice machines and the sound systems do not fully work. I have complained about it since December 2023. After multiple work orders nothing has changed. Yet they will charge you $25-75 an hour to rent the amenity spaces. They offer AC rentals in the summer but they charge $75 a month plus a $100 install fee and they have a limited amount.

Communication: announcements regarding major events are poorly executed. I received a notice of fire testing but the time was incorrect. As a burn victim it was quite alarming to be woken up several hours earlier and not know if it was part of the drill or not. They had a severally messy bulk internet conversion. To save another 3 paragraphs I will just say it was a pain and very hard to work during. There are still internet outages today. In regards to working with leasing, document everything. If they try to contest you on anything make sure you have receipts. I was almost charged for a second renter's insurance even after purchasing a plan.

I hope in the next few months things improve. Majority of the staff are helpful/friendly. The location, the gym, many neighbors and view from the roof are great. Its right by a park and several coffee shops and bus systems. The lounges despite the issues are a great asset for hosting.
